## Tuning

The receipt mailer (Almsgate) batches donation receipts and sends through the Thornquay relay. On-call: if the queue backs up, resist the urge to crank batch size — the relay rate-limits per connection, and bigger batches just mean bigger retries. Scale worker count first, then shorten the flush interval. Dedupe window must stay longer than the retry horizon or donors get duplicate receipts, which generates tickets. All knobs live in one place and are read at worker start. Current production values follow.

tuning table, kajop-yafof:
QUOTAS = {
    "wenath": 10,
    "ulaael": 5,
}

## Configuration

The Pinloft address autocomplete widget is configured entirely via environment variables read by its proxy service. Review notes: the proxy never exposes upstream credentials to the browser; all lookups go server-side. Required vars: PINLOFT_REGION (ISO country scope), PINLOFT_CACHE_TTL (seconds, default 300), PINLOFT_RATE_LIMIT (requests/min per client). Logging redacts query strings by default — verify REDACT_QUERIES=true before sign-off. The upstream geocoder credential goes on the following line.

sealed setting: ARCHIVE_KEY3=c1f

Handover: Kestrelbase schema migrations. Rule: never drop columns in the same release that stops writing them. Expand, backfill, contract — three deploys minimum. Backfill runs via the Lattice job runner, chunked at 10k rows, throttled off replica lag. Dual-write toggles live in the Perch flag service; flip reads only after checksum parity. If a migration wedges mid-contract, restore the shadow table from the Holt snapshot vault. Unlocking that vault requires the phrase below.

recovery phrase for yahap-faduf: sorion-kasath-briath-gorius-ulaael-zorvan-aldiel-quenwyn-casdor-framir-julwyn-novvan-zorox

# Skylark fan-out env — plugin author copy
# Controls notification fan-out backpressure for third-party plugins on the
# Wrenmill platform. FANOUT_WINDOW caps in-flight deliveries per plugin;
# FANOUT_SHED_MODE decides whether excess events queue or drop. Defaults are
# safe for most plugins; raise the window only if your endpoint handles bursts.
# The dispatcher must authenticate to the shared backpressure broker, and that
# credential goes on the line directly below.

sealed setting: ARCHIVE_KEY3=bd6